Transaction 53a946353260501154fc6af37747f852cc8a86cd15ca4929fe8fda89d7a732f7
1 Input
1 Output
-
53a946353260501154fc6af37747f852cc8a86cd15ca4929fe8fda89d7a732f7:0
- value
- 655717
- script pubkey
- OP_0 OP_PUSHBYTES_20 36d3fd826c288389bd1d6e116d2bfda7d7e33a97
- address
- bc1qxmflmqnv9zpcn0gadcgk62la5lt7xw5hqpa9e4